在这个案例研究中,我们将探讨如何使用 R 语言进行数据分析。R 是一种强大的统计计算和图形展示语言,非常适合数据科学家和研究人员。

学习目标

  • 理解 R 语言的基本语法
  • 掌握数据导入和预处理技巧
  • 学习数据可视化方法
  • 了解基本的统计测试

教程内容

1. R 语言简介

R 语言由 Ross Ihaka 和 Robert Gentleman 开发,自 1993 年以来,它已经成为统计计算和数据可视化的标准工具。

2. 安装和配置

首先,您需要在您的计算机上安装 R。您可以从 R 官方网站 下载并安装最新版本的 R。

3. 基本语法

R 语言的基本语法包括变量赋值、数据结构操作、控制流等。

  • 变量赋值:x <- 5
  • 列表:my_list <- list("apple", "banana", "cherry")
  • 循环:for (i in 1:10) { print(i) }

4. 数据导入

R 提供了多种数据导入方法,例如从 CSV 文件、Excel 文件或数据库中导入数据。

  • 从 CSV 文件导入:data <- read.csv("data.csv")
  • 从 Excel 文件导入:data <- readxl::read_excel("data.xlsx")

5. 数据预处理

数据预处理是数据分析的重要步骤,包括数据清洗、转换和合并等。

  • 数据清洗:data <- na.omit(data)
  • 数据转换:data$column <- as.numeric(data$column)
  • 数据合并:data <- merge(data1, data2, by = "key")

6. 数据可视化

R 提供了丰富的图形库,可以创建各种类型的图表。

  • 折线图:plot(x, y)
  • 散点图:plot(x, y, main = "Scatter Plot", xlab = "X-axis", ylab = "Y-axis")

7. 统计测试

R 提供了大量的统计测试函数,可以进行假设检验、相关性分析等。

  • 假设检验:t.test()
  • 相关性分析:cor.test()

扩展阅读

如果您想了解更多关于 R 语言的信息,可以阅读以下文章:

R_Language